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Apogee Therapeutics, Inc. (APGE) reports that Chief Medical Officer Carl Dambkowski disposed of common stock and stock options in early September 2026, primarily in connection with the cash merger of Apogee with an AbbVie Inc.–affiliated entity under an Agreement and Plan of Merger.

Footnotes (3)
  1. F1. The reported securities represent shares of the Issuer's common stock disposed of pursuant to the terms of the Agreement and Plan of Merger, dated as of June 18, 2026 (the "Merger Agreement"), among Andor LLC, Andor Merger Co., the Issuer and AbbVie Inc.
  2. F2. The reported options were vested as of the date of the Merger or became fully vested in connection with the Merger.
  3. F3. Each reported option was disposed of, pursuant to the Merger Agreement, in exchange for a cash payment equal to the excess of the per share merger consideration of $135.11 over the exercise price of such option.

FAQ

What insider transactions did APGE’s Chief Medical Officer report in this Form 4?

Chief Medical Officer Carl Dambkowski reported disposing of Apogee Therapeutics common stock and stock options in early September 2026, largely in exchange for cash pursuant to an Agreement and Plan of Merger with AbbVie Inc.–related entities, plus a separate sale of 1,375 shares.

How many APGE common shares were exchanged in the merger by the CMO?

The filing states that 167,123 shares of Apogee Therapeutics common stock held by the Chief Medical Officer were disposed of pursuant to the Agreement and Plan of Merger dated June 18, 2026, among Andor LLC, Andor Merger Co., Apogee Therapeutics, and AbbVie Inc.

What stock option awards of APGE were cashed out in the AbbVie merger?

Three vested option awards covering 110,665 shares at $22.86, 124,962 shares at $49.07, and 83,690 shares at $75.78 were disposed of in the merger in exchange for cash equal to the excess of the $135.11 per share merger consideration over each option’s exercise price.

What was the per share merger consideration for APGE in the AbbVie transaction?

Each reported stock option was converted into a cash payment based on per share merger consideration of $135.11, with the cash amount equal to $135.11 minus the option’s per share exercise price, multiplied by the number of option shares covered.

Were any APGE shares sold outside the merger by the CMO in this filing?

Yes. On September 2, 2026, the Chief Medical Officer disposed of 1,375 shares of Apogee Therapeutics common stock at a reported $135.06 per share. This sale is separate from the shares and options exchanged for cash in the merger transaction.

Were the APGE insider transactions made under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an?

No. The filing indicates that the transactions were not made p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an, so there is no representation that these dispositions followed a pre-arranged trading schedule under that rule.
